Thug bit off part of a man's ear before laughing about it

DAD Nathan Hammersley bit off part of a man's ear after a row in a pub.

The 23-year-old was out drinking with his dad Mark Hammersley and friend Nathan Williams when trouble erupted in The Village Tavern pub in Leek Road, Joiners Square.

A couple left the pub after a verbal spat with the Hammersleys. But Nathan Hammersley and his dad followed, dragged the man out of his car and assaulted him.

During the fight Nathan Hammersley bit off part of the man's ear and damaged the victim's car. Williams, aged 23, joined in when he saw the victim getting the better of Mark Hammersley.

The man's ear could not be reattached and the victim has been 'profoundly affected.' Now Nathan Hammersley has been jailed for 40 months at Stoke-on-Trent Crown Court. Mark Hammersley, aged 44, was sentenced to nine months in prison, suspended for 18 months, and Williams was handed a 12-month community order.
